Aspartame Has Been Wrecking People’s Health for Decades
Touted to be 200 times sweeter than sugar, aspartame is a low-calorie artificial sweetener primarily made up of aspartic acid and phenylalanine. It was first approved by the U.S. Food and Drug Administration (FDA) to be used in foods and beverages in 1981.2
Today, it’s added to almost 6,000 consumer products.3 Many diet beverages, sugar-free gum and candy, condiments such as ketchup and dressings, and even children’s medicines and vitamins contain aspartame. Aspartame’s claim to fame is it provides the same sweet flavor without added calories, hence making it ideal for those looking to shed excess weight.
But aspartame’s existence has been rife with controversy, as it appears that the risks outweigh the benefits. A review4 published by the nonprofit organization U.S. Right to Know enumerates multiple independent studies conducted over the past few decades since aspartame’s approval, associating this artificial sweetener with a long list of health problems. According to the featured review:
“Dozens of studies have linked the popular artificial sweetener aspartame to serious health problems, including cancer, cardiovascular disease, Alzheimer’s disease, seizures, stroke and dementia, as well as negative effects such as intestinal dysbiosis, mood disorders, headaches and migraines.
Evidence also links aspartame to weight gain, increased appetite and obesity-related diseases … This evidence raises questions about the legality of marketing aspartame-containing products, such as Diet Coke, as ‘diet’ drinks or weight-loss products.”5
What Makes Aspartame So Toxic to Your Health?
To understand how aspartame wreaks havoc in your body, it’s important to understand its composition. As mentioned, aspartame is primarily composed of aspartic acid and phenylalanine. To provide its sweetness, the phenylalanine has been modified to carry a methyl group. However, this bond, called a methyl ester, is very weak. It easily breaks off and forms methanol.
It’s true that methanol naturally occurs in fruits and vegetables, however, in these foods, it’s firmly bonded to pectin, allowing it to be safely passed through your digestive tract. The methanol in aspartame is different — it’s not bonded to anything that can help remove it from your body.
Instead, methanol acts like a Trojan horse and is carried into susceptible tissues throughout your body, including your brain and bone marrow. Here, the alcohol dehydrogenase (ADH) enzyme converts methanol into formaldehyde — this is what wreaks havoc on sensitive proteins and DNA.
What’s more, formaldehyde is a known carcinogen,6 which brings us to one of the most warned-about dangers of aspartame. Since formaldehyde is carcinogenic, then it makes sense that aspartame might be, too.
Aspartame Has Been Linked to an Increased Risk of Cancer
The U.S. Right to Know article7 highlights several studies linking aspartame to an increased risk of cancer. The most recent one is the World Health Organization’s International Agency for Research on Cancer’s (IARC) monograph8 on aspartame, published earlier this year.
“As announced in January, IARC found aspartame is possibly carcinogenic. The monograph notes that a minority of the working group supported classifying aspartame as ‘probably carcinogenic to humans,’ based on ‘a combination of limited evidence for cancer in humans and sufficient evidence for cancer in experimental animals, supported by the limited mechanistic evidence …’” U.S. Right to Know reports.
A 2022 PLOS study9 also found a link between aspartame and acesulfame-K, another artificial sweetener, and a higher risk of breast and obesity-related cancers. The study authors note, “These findings provide important and novel insights for the ongoing re-evaluation of food additive sweeteners by the European Food Safety Authority and other health agencies globally.”
The featured article further lists several more studies that point to aspartame’s carcinogenic potential, such as:
A 2006 lifespan rat study10 published in Environmental Health Perspectives notes that aspartame “is a multipotential carcinogenic agent, even at a daily dose of … much less than the current acceptable daily intake.”
A 2010 study11 published in the American Journal of Industrial Medicine confirms that this artificial sweetener is “a carcinogenic agent in multiple sites in rodents, and that this effect is induced in two species, rats (males and females) and mice (males).”
A 2012 Harvard paper12 published in the American Journal of Clinical Nutrition found a positive link between aspartame intake and Non-Hodgkin lymphoma and multiple myeloma (among males), and leukemia (in both males and females).
Early animal studies on aspartame dating to the 1970s have already shown evidence of causing brain tumors, yet no follow-up studies were conducted on this matter.13 What’s more, further attempts to shed light on this potential hazard were either dismissed or swept under the rug. An article published in Vice magazine notes:14
“In 1996, John Olney, a professor of pathology and immunology at Washington University Medical School, claimed to have found epidemiological evidence15 that the introduction of aspartame in the U.S. was connected to an increase in an aggressive form of brain tumor called glioblastomas. But this was criticized for just being a correlation and dismissed by the FDA.”

Common Knee Problems and How to Address Them
Properly functioning, pain-free knees are vital for maintaining an active and independent lifestyle. Your knees play a critical role in providing mobility, stability and support for numerous daily activities, from walking and climbing stairs to squatting and playing sports.
The knee joint is the largest and one of the most intricate joints in the human body, made up of bones, cartilage, ligaments and tendons that work together to support movement and bear weight. However, it is particularly vulnerable to injury due to its complex structure and the significant stress it endures.
Common knee problems include damaged ligaments, torn cartilage, tendonitis and arthritis, each of which can cause pain and mobility issues that hamper your quality of life. Fortunately, there are a wide variety of nonsurgical interventions to address knee problems and the pain they cause.
5 Common Knee Problems to Avoid
If your knee joint is injured, you’ll likely experience pain, which can range from dull to sharp and severe. Pain may occur during or after physical activity, or even while you’re at rest. Stiffness, which may make it difficult to use your joint’s full range of motion, may also occur, along with weakness or instability, such as a feeling that your knee may give out.
Other signs of knee problems include popping or crunching noises when you move your knee or an inability to straighten it. Your knee may also get locked into place and, in serious cases, be unable to bear weight. Five of the most common knee problems include:1
• Torn ligaments — This involves the tearing of one or more of the ligaments that support and stabilize the knee joint, typically due to an accident or sports-related injury. Among sports injuries, 41% involve the knee and one-fifth of those involve the anterior cruciate ligament (ACL).2
The ACL is located in the center of the knee and controls the forward movement and rotation of the tibia (shin bone) relative to the femur (thigh bone). An ACL tear is often caused by sudden stops, jumps, or changes in direction, common in sports like soccer, basketball and skiing.
• Cartilage injuries — The meniscus is a piece of cartilage that acts as a cushion between your femur and tibia. Tears can occur due to twisting motions or direct impact and can lead to pain, swelling and difficulty moving your knee. “If your knee joint is locking,” physiotherapist Patricia Collins told The Guardian, “and you’re having to physically move it with your hands, that could imply a torn meniscus.”3
• Osteoarthritis — Osteoarthritis occurs when the protective cartilage that cushions the ends of your bones wears down over time. Although osteoarthritis can damage any joint, the knee joint is most frequently affected.4
• Runner’s knee — Also known as patellofemoral pain syndrome, runner’s knee involves pain around the kneecap, often due to overuse, muscle imbalances or improper alignment of the kneecap. It’s common in athletes and active individuals.
Iliotibial (IT) band friction syndrome, also known as IT band syndrome, is another condition that often affects runners and other athletes. It occurs when the iliotibial band, a thick band of fibrous tissue running from the hip to the shin along the outside of the thigh, becomes tight or inflamed and rubs against the outer part of the knee.
• Tendinitis — This is an inflammation or irritation of the tendons around the knee joint. The most common form is patellar tendinitis, also known as “jumper’s knee,” which affects the patellar tendon connecting the kneecap to the shinbone.
Knee Surgery Is Often Ineffective, No Better Than Placebo
While certain knee problems, like ACL or meniscus tears, may require surgical reconstruction, less invasive interventions often lead to better results. For instance, the standard orthopedic surgeon’s intervention for meniscal tears is performing an arthroscopic partial meniscectomy.
In fact, arthroscopic surgery on the meniscus is the most common orthopedic procedure in the U.S.,5 but one study conducted in Finland found that arthroscopic knee surgery for degenerative meniscal tears had no more benefit than “sham surgery.”6
A landmark study conducted in 2002, published in the New England Journal of Medicine, also looked at arthroscopic surgery for knee osteoarthritis, and found the real surgery had no benefits over the sham procedure.7 According to the authors:8
“In this controlled trial involving patients with osteoarthritis of the knee, the outcomes after arthroscopic lavage or arthroscopic débridement were no better than those after a placebo procedure.”
In addition, it’s been found that arthroscopic knee surgery with meniscectomy increases the risk of future knee replacement surgery by three-fold.9 Total knee replacement, which is sometimes recommended for osteoarthritis in the knee, also carries risks. Researchers explained in the Journal of Arthritis:10
“Total knee replacement (TKR) is often the end-point of many causes of knee pain and is used with increasingly frequency. However, there are a wide variety of problems associated with TKR including ongoing pain, patient dissatisfaction and the need for revision surgery … TKR should be avoided unless absolutely necessary …”
Obesity Is a Leading Cause of Knee Problems
Your knee joint bears a significant portion of your body’s weight, and excess weight can exacerbate wear and tear, leading to various knee issues. Excess weight may lead to quicker degeneration of cartilage and an increased risk of knee injuries.
For instance, research has found significant changes in the curvature of your knee joint within the first three months after injury with an increased body mass. The results found those who underwent surgery experienced greater flattening of the knee joint than those who used rehabilitation without surgical intervention when their body mass index was higher.11
Obesity is also a leading cause of knee replacements. One Australian study of 56,217 patients showed that, of the patients who received a knee replacement due to osteoarthritis, 31.9% were overweight and 57.7% were obese.12 What’s more, those in the most severe obese category (class 3) were also more likely to have knee replacement surgery at a younger age — 7.2 years earlier than normal weight women.
While the mean age that women of normal weight have knee replacement is 71.3 years, those with class 3 obesity had the surgery at a mean age of 64.1 years. Men with class 3 obesity were also 5.8 times more likely to undergo knee replacement than normal weight men, and also had the surgery 7.3 years earlier.13
Overall, the researchers noted that close to 90% of people who undergo primary knee replacement in Australia are overweight or obese. As for why obesity increases the risk of knee osteoarthritis (OA), they explained:14
“The contribution of obesity to the development of knee OA is multifactorial. Not only does obesity cause excessive loading of joint surfaces, but dyslipidemia and adipose tissue inflammation increase cytokine production, which also contributes to the etiology of OA.”
Further, excess weight can also alter gait and movement patterns, leading to improper alignment and increased stress on the knee joint. This can cause or worsen conditions like patellofemoral pain syndrome and meniscus tears.
Nonsurgical Interventions Are Often Effective
Resolving knee problems without surgery starts with identifying their underlying cause. Depending on the condition, weight loss, physical therapy, knee braces,15 exercise, tai chi16 and acupuncture17 can help.
Platelet rich plasma (PRP) therapy, which releases growth factors that can help heal and strengthen areas of the human body, including knee joints, is another option.18 PRP therapy works by utilizing the high concentration of growth factors and proteins in platelets to stimulate and enhance your body’s natural healing processes.
When injected into damaged tissue, PRP releases these growth factors, which promote tissue repair, reduce inflammation and enhance cellular growth. Research published in the American Journal of Sports Medicine investigated the effects of PRP when applied to patients with OA in both knees.19
At six weeks and three months, patients whose knees were treated with one or two PRP injections had a reduction in pain and stiffness, and experienced improved function. At the six-month mark, positive results from PRP diminished, but knee pain and function were still better than before treatment. Consuming specific anti-inflammatory and healing foods is another strategy to support overall knee health and knee osteoarthritis prevention.
Cruciferous vegetables like broccoli, Brussels sprouts, cauliflower and cabbage, for instance, contain a compound called sulforaphane. also help reduce the risk of osteoarthritis,20 in part by blocking enzymes that are linked to joint destruction. Optimizing your vitamin D levels is another strategy, as insufficient levels of vitamin D are associated with foot pain linked to knee osteoarthritis.
In one study, 23.7% had disabling foot pain due to OA. Participants were randomly assigned to receive either a monthly dose of vitamin D3 or a placebo for two years. The data showed greater improvement in people receiving vitamin D and in those who maintained a sufficient level of vitamin D. Researchers concluded that “supplementation and maintenance of sufficient vitamin D levels may improve foot pain in those with knee OA.”21
Red and Near-Infrared Light, Glucosamine Also Useful for Knee Problems
Over the past few decades, more than 5,000 studies have been published about red and near-infrared light therapy, also known as photobiomodulation (PBM), for a wide range of ailments, including knee pain and knee osteoarthritis.22 As about 40% of sunlight is in the near-infrared spectrum, it strongly supports the idea that this is an important frequency to be exposed to.
For knee problems, low-level laser therapy (LLLT), which uses near-infrared light, is one promising option.23 “The ‘optical window’ for biological tissue is approximately 650-1200 nm [nanometers]. The tissue penetration is maximum at these wavelengths, and thus red or near-infrared light (600–950 nm) is utilized in LLLT,” researchers wrote in the Journal of Cutaneous and Aesthetic Surgery.24
Essentially, what you’re doing with near-infrared-based LLLT or photobiomodulation is stimulating your mitochondria to release nitric oxide (NO) and boosting adenosine triphosphate (ATP) production, which is the energy currency of the cell. Together, your mitochondria, NO and ATP work in concert to promote healing effects, such as DNA repair and cellular regeneration.
In a study involving patients with chronic knee pain caused by an osteoarthritis-induced degenerative meniscal tear, LLLT helped relieve chronic pain.25 Other research published in Frontiers in Bioengineering and Biotechnology stated:
“At the length of 785–904 nm, LLLT can be used as non-pharmaceutical and non-surgical treatment modality for KOA [knee osteoarthritis] patients by combining it with exercises that result in improvement in … pain, range of motion, and functional status in KOA patients via photobiomodulation.
Through this critical opinion, the authors argue that there is sufficient evidence of LLLT to be further used and commercialized as a therapeutic option for KOA patients.”
Supplementing with glucosamine, a compound found in human cartilage, is also worth considering if you have knee problems. Glucosamine has anti-inflammatory properties and may help relieve arthritis-related pain by slowing the degradation of collagen and cartilage and improving the function of your joints. One systematic review and meta-analysis revealed glucosamine is superior to placebo in alleviating knee osteoarthritis symptoms.26

Exercises to Strengthen Your Knees
Knee strengthening exercises are crucial for maintaining healthy knees and preventing knee problems, as they help to build the muscles that support and stabilize your knee joint. Strong muscles around your knee can reduce stress on the joint, improve alignment and enhance overall function.
Isometric strength exercises, which involve static contraction of muscle as you hold your body in one position, may help strengthen joints better than dynamic strength training.33 They’re useful for reducing pain while increasing range of motion and functional ability in people with knee osteoarthritis, for instance.34 Wall sits are one example.
To perform wall sits, stand with your back against a wall and slide down into a seated position, as if you’re sitting in an invisible chair. Hold this position for 20 to 30 seconds and gradually increase the duration as you get stronger.
Exercise, along with rehabilitation, in middle-aged patients with knee damage has also been found to be as effective as a meniscal surgical repair.35 Other examples of knee-strengthening exercises include:36
Straight leg raises — Lie on your back with one leg bent and the other straight. Lift the straight leg to the height of the bent knee, hold for a few seconds, and then lower it. Repeat 10 to15 times for each leg.
Squats — Stand with your feet shoulder-width apart and lower your body as if sitting back into a chair, keeping your chest up and knees over your toes. Return to the starting position and repeat 10 to 15 times.
Sit to stand — Sit in a stable chair, then stand up without using your hands for support. Stand up and sit down 15 times. Repeat the process two to three times.

What to Do About Your Bunions?
A bunion, medically known as hallux valgus, is a bony bump that forms on the joint at the base of the big toe — the metatarsophalangeal joint. It occurs when the big toe pushes against the adjacent toe, causing the joint of the big toe to become enlarged and protrude outward. Bunions can be painful and may cause swelling, redness and discomfort, especially when wearing tight or narrow shoes.
The exact cause of bunions is not always clear, but they’re often associated with wearing tight or ill-fitting shoes, genetics or certain foot conditions such as flat feet or arthritis. However, the underlying cause of your bunion may actually be related not only to improper footwear but also going barefoot for too long — and proper footwear and foot dynamics may help.
Aleena Kanner, one of the leading postural experts in the U.S. and a certified Postural Restoration Institute (PRI) practitioner, created “The Shoe Ebook” to help you make informed footwear choices for pain-free — and bunion-free — feet.
Signs and Symptoms of Bunions
Bunions are among the most common chronic orthopedic conditions that affect the forefoot, with up to 28.4% of people affected.1 One of the most noticeable signs of a bunion is a bony bump that protrudes outward at the base of your big toe joint on the inner side of your foot. Your big toe may point toward your other toes instead of straight ahead, causing the big toe joint to become misaligned.
Bunions can cause pain or discomfort, especially when you’re walking, standing or wearing shoes that put pressure on the affected area. The bunion area may also appear swollen and red due to inflammation and irritation of the surrounding tissues. Some people with bunions may experience stiffness or limited range of motion in their big toe joint. However, in some cases there is no pain at all.
Bunions can also lead to the formation of calluses or corns on the affected foot, particularly where the bunion rubs against the inside of shoes. If left unaddressed, complications can also occur, including osteoarthritis and bursitis, a painful condition that affects the small, fluid-filled sacs called bursae, which cushion the bones, tendons and muscles near joints.
Bunions may also contribute to the development of hammertoe,2 an abnormal bending or flexing of the middle joint of one or more of the smaller toes. While anyone can develop a bunion, they’re more common in women and people with a history of foot injuries, such as athletes. There also appears to be a genetic connection, as more than 70% of those with bunions have a parent who also had them.3
While the underlying causes vary, the way you walk and your foot mechanics may play a role, likely in addition to other factors, like improper shoe choices, working on your feet for long periods or underlying inflammatory health conditions like rheumatoid arthritis or lupus.4 Uncovering the foundational cause of your bunion is key to proper treatment.

How Proper Footwear Can Help
While surgery is sometimes recommended for bunion treatment, less invasive options, including choosing the proper footwear, can be effective for relief. Wearing properly fitting shoes with a wide toe box, for instance, can help relieve pressure on the bunion and reduce discomfort. Custom orthotic inserts or arch supports can also help redistribute pressure on your foot and promote proper alignment, reducing symptoms associated with bunions.
Acknowledging that “improper shoe wear can quickly defeat any physical therapy program,” PRI maintains a recommended shoe list that’s updated at least twice a year, noting, “Every time you stand up your whole body is influenced by your feet. No matter what is bothering you, if you aren’t getting better, perhaps you need someone to check your shoes.”6 Wearing the wrong shoes can certainly aggravate or ameliorate bunions, as well.
